Little Pickerel Lake

Little Pickerel Lake is a 22 acre waterway in Oneida County, Wisconsin. It has a maximum depth of 17 feet. Panfish and Largemouth Bass can be found here. Visitors have access to public lands or parks. The water clarity is Moderate.
